The 1969 Gibson J-50 is a vintage transition guitar. It features a natural spruce top and mahogany back and sides. 1969 is notable as the production year Gibson shifted the classic J-50 from a rounded, slope-shouldered shape to a more square-shouldered body. This guitar features the Rounded, Slope-Shouldered Body Shape typical of early 1969.
